Space-time code construction using the code factorization technique

A space-time block code construction is presented which achieves maximum diversity for multi-antenna transmission. The construction is based on selected cyclotomic cosets of an extension field which are multiplied together to give a set of transformation polynomials. A space-time factorization code [1] can be constructed by encoding the information vector by different polynomials to form a set of codeword matrices. Codes are constructed over the Galios field GF(2) and mapped to the BPSK signal constellation. The effect of this mapping on the code design criteria is investigated. Simulation results are compared with the statistical properties of the codes based on the design criteria from [2] and [3].
